Digital bridge aims to help immigrant families talk about tough cancer care decisions

NCT ID NCT06035549

Summary

This study is creating a digital program designed to help East Asian immigrants with cancer talk with their families about their future care wishes. Researchers will first interview religious leaders to understand cultural barriers, then develop and test the program with 27 patient-caregiver pairs. The goal is to build a tool that feels culturally familiar and helps families have these important conversations.
